Kelvinator Air Conditioner Price: Typical Costs and Installation Estimates 2026

Kelvinator air conditioner price ranges vary by type—from window units to multi-zone mini-splits and central systems—with buyers typically paying between $150 and $8,000 depending on size and installation. Main cost drivers are unit type, cooling capacity (BTU/ton), SEER efficiency, and installation complexity.

Item Low Average High Notes
Window/Room Kelvinator AC $150 $300 $450 5,000–12,000 BTU, DIY install
Portable Kelvinator AC $200 $400 $700 Casement venting, no hard wiring
Single-Zone Mini-Split $900 $1,800 $3,000 Includes indoor head + outdoor unit, 9,000–18,000 BTU
Multi-Zone Mini-Split $3,000 $5,000 $8,000 2–4 heads, home installs
Central Air (Kelvinator condensing unit) $3,500 $5,500 $9,000 Per ton $800-$1,800; ductwork extra

Typical Total Price For a Kelvinator Window Or Room Air Conditioner

Kelvinator window-unit price is primarily the unit price plus any optional installation or delivery; most buyers pay $150-$450 for the unit and $0-$200 for professional install or bracket work. Expect a total of about $300 on average for a standard 8,000–12,000 BTU window model if self-installed.

Assumptions: retail purchase, standard electrical outlet, no structural work.

Installed Price Breakdown For Mini-Split And Central Kelvinator Systems

This table breaks a typical installed quote into material and service parts for single-zone mini-splits and a 2-ton central condenser. Installation often doubles or triples the bare unit cost for split and central systems due to labor and line-set work.

Component Materials Labor Equipment Permits Delivery/Disposal
Single-Zone Mini-Split $700-$1,600 $500-$1,000 $150-$400 $0-$150 $0-$100
Multi-Zone Mini-Split (3 heads) $2,000-$4,500 $1,200-$2,000 $300-$700 $50-$300 $0-$200
Central A/C (2–3 ton) $1,600-$3,000 $1,200-$2,500 $300-$700 $100-$500 $100-$400

How Capacity (BTU/Ton) And SEER Rating Affect Kelvinator Prices

Cooling capacity and efficiency are the strongest price levers: window and portable units priced by BTU; split/central priced by ton and SEER. Expect +15%-35% on equipment price when upgrading from 13 SEER to 16–20 SEER for mini-splits or central units.

Numeric thresholds: small rooms use 8,000–12,000 BTU; whole-home central sizing typically 2–5 tons; mini-split heads commonly 9,000–24,000 BTU per head.

Assumptions: typical U.S. home sizing and climate moderate cooling load.

Site Conditions And Installation Complexity That Raise Kelvinator Quotes

Hard-to-access rooftops, long refrigerant line runs (>50 ft), or required duct modifications increase costs significantly. Long line sets over 50 feet often add $400-$1,200; rooftop crane lifts can add $500-$2,000.

Other triggers: electrical panel upgrades ($800-$2,500), asbestos or lead remediation, and multi-story installs that require hoisting equipment.

Smart Ways To Lower The Kelvinator Air Conditioner Price

Control scope and timing: buy during spring or late fall shoulder seasons, bundle unit purchase with other HVAC services, and prepare the site to reduce labor time. Removing old equipment and clearing access can cut labor hours by 20%-40% on average.

Material choices that reduce cost: choose 13–14 SEER equipment over premium SEER if long-term efficiency payback is not needed; opt for single-zone mini-split instead of whole-home multi-zone when cooling one space.

Regional Price Differences For Kelvinator Units Across The U.S.

Prices vary by region: urban Northeast and West Coast rates tend to be 10%-25% higher than the Midwest and South because of labor and permitting. Expect estimates 10%-20% lower in Midwest/rural markets and 10%-25% higher in high-cost metro areas.

Example deltas: labor $75-$125/hr national typical; California or New York crews often at upper end, Midwest nearer the lower bound.

Typical Installation Time, Crew Size, And Common Add-Ons

Simple window or portable installs take 0.5–2 hours; single-zone mini-split install usually 4–10 hours with a 1–2 person crew; central system changeouts commonly 8–16 hours with a 2–3 person crew. Plan for 1–3 business days for most residential installs including testing and permits.

Common add-ons and fees: permit ($50-$500), disposal ($50-$200), system charged and leak-tested (often included), and thermostat or control upgrades ($100-$400).

Three Real-World Kelvinator Quote Examples To Expect

Scenario Specs Labor Hours Estimated Total
Apartment Window Unit 10,000 BTU Kelvinator, DIY 0.5 $250-$400
Single-Zone Mini-Split Install 12,000 BTU head, 20 ft line, standard wall mount 6–8 $1,200-$2,200
Central A/C Changeout 3-ton Kelvinator condensing unit, coil swap, matched SEER 12–16 $4,000-$7,500

Assumptions: Midwest labor rates, standard materials, normal access.
